Anansi insidiator (Thorell, 1899) new combination

Mimetus insidiator Thorell, 1899: 29 . Female holotype from Cameroon. No specific collection data (“Feminam singulam vidi, a Sjöstedt in Camerun captam.”). No examined.

Diagnosis. Anansi insidiator can be distinguished from other mimetids by its short cymbio-ectal process, flagellum in the conductor that is as long as the maximum cymbium width and epigynum piriform with its base wider.

Description. Male (Figs. 14 and 15; GH98 4, GH1576). Habitus as in Figures 1 4 A – C. Total length 5.37; cephalothorax 2.48 long, 1.82 wide, 0.94 high; abdomen 2.74 long, 1.54 wide, 1.62 high. Carapace pale yellow with two lines of macrosetae running from fovea to ocular area and a dark brown stripe running longitudinally from edge to margin, wider from fovea to anterior carapace margin (Fig. 14 A). Sternum yellowish (Fig. 14 C), 1.07 long, 0.81 wide, labium 0.46 long, 0.35 wide; darker than sternum (Fig. 14 J). Clypeus 0.17 high; AME inter-distance 0.12, PME 0.09. PME-AME distance 0.14; AME-ALE 0.10; PME-PLE 0.18. Chelicerae yellow with distal margins dark brown (Fig. 13 D); ChL 1.11; ChW1 0.33; ChW2 0.32. Palp as in Figures 13 E – I and 15B – H. Cymbium (Figs. 14 E – I) 0.75 long 0.33 wide, with a short ectobasal process next to paracymbium (Figs. 15 B – C). Paracymbium spoon-shaped; tegulum discoid, embolus flagelliform, running parallel to tegulum (Figs. 14 E, H); conductor projecting ventrally, with a flagellum that is approximately half the length of embolus (Figs. 14 E, H; 15G, H). Epiandrous fusules in two clusters; each cluster on a protuberance that carries ca. 5 fusules (Fig. 15 A). Spinnerets as in Figures 15 I – K.

Female. (Figs. 16 and 17; GH985-GH986). Habitus as in Figures 16 A – C. Total length 4.77, cephalothorax 3.04 long, 1.47 wide, 0.97 high; abdomen 2.60 long 1.44 wide, 1.23 high. Carapace pale yellow with two lines of setae that run from fovea to ocular area. Sternum light yellow. Clypeus 0.15 high; AME inter-distance 0.12, PME 0.04. PME-AME distance 0.13; AME-ALE 0.12; PME-PLE 0.18. ChL 1.62; ChW1 0.42; ChW2 0.45 (Fig. 16 C). Epigynum projecting posteriorly 0.55 long, 0.40 wide, piriform, with its base wider and narrower towards its apex (Figs. 16 D; 17B – C). Copulatory openings facing posteriorly (Figs. 17 D – E); oval spermathecae; copulatory ducts as long as the spermathecae. Spinnerets as in Figures 17 F- H. PLS without cylindrical spigots (Fig. 17 H).

Distribution. Cameroon, Central African Republic, Equatorial Guinea and Gabon.

Remarks. Although we were unable to examine Thorell’s type specimen of Mimetus insidiator, his description and additional descriptions and drawings in the works of Simon (1903) and Lessert (1930), and the thesis of Harms (2007), allow the species identification.
